Public Profile
Formerly known as Scientific Technology, Inc. (ScTi), Optical Scientific, Inc. (OSI)* is a research, development, engineering and manufacturing firm. The firms is focused to developing innovations to meet the complex measurement, data collection, and communications demands of the 21st century. in the advanced optical instrumentation space. OSI sensors and systems reliably serve customer's needs at airports, along highways, at railroad tracks, on ocean-going buoys, smelters, power plants, refineries, and hundreds of other commercial and industrial sites.
